Remote Lead Mechanical Design Engineer

Job Description

Our client is seeking a highly experienced and innovative Lead Mechanical Design Engineer to join their fully remote product development team. This role is pivotal in leading the design and development of cutting-edge mechanical systems and components, driving innovation from concept to production. You will be responsible for overseeing the entire mechanical design process, ensuring that all designs meet stringent performance, reliability, and manufacturability requirements. Your expertise will be critical in conceptualizing new product designs, creating detailed 3D models and 2D drawings using CAD software (e.g., SolidWorks, CATIA, AutoCAD), and performing advanced engineering analysis, including Finite Element Analysis (FEA) and Computational Fluid Dynamics (CFD). The ideal candidate will possess a strong background in mechanical engineering principles, materials science, and manufacturing processes. You will lead and mentor a team of mechanical engineers, providing technical guidance, fostering collaboration, and ensuring project milestones are met on time and within budget. Key responsibilities include collaborating with cross-functional teams (electrical engineering, software development, product management), conducting design reviews, and working closely with manufacturing partners to optimize designs for mass production. This position requires exceptional problem-solving skills, a keen eye for detail, and a passion for creating innovative and efficient mechanical solutions. As a fully remote role, outstanding communication, collaboration, and self-management skills are essential for success. You will be instrumental in shaping the direction of our client's mechanical engineering efforts and delivering high-quality products to market.

Qualifications:
  • Bachelor's or Master's degree in Mechanical Engineering or a related field.
  • 8+ years of progressive experience in mechanical design and product development.
  • Proven experience leading mechanical engineering projects and teams.
  • Expertise in CAD software (e.g., SolidWorks, CATIA, Inventor, AutoCAD) for 3D modeling and 2D drafting.
  • Proficiency in performing engineering analysis, including FEA and CFD.
  • Strong understanding of materials science, manufacturing processes (e.g., injection molding, CNC machining, 3D printing), and prototyping.
  • Excellent problem-solving, analytical, and critical thinking skills.
  • Strong communication, interpersonal, and leadership skills, with the ability to work effectively in a remote team environment.
  • Experience with DFM (Design for Manufacturability) principles.
  • Knowledge of product lifecycle management (PLM) software is a plus.
